Year 1
Graduate Biochemistry
2 semesters, 4 credit hours each
Graduate course
2 semesters, 3 credit hours each
Research Seminars
Department seminar, Thursday afternoons
GTA teaching requirement
2 semesters, 1 afternoon/week
Early Laboratory Experience
Three 10-week periods in 3 research laboratories
Select advisor and research laboratory
Year 2
Completion of courses
typcially four, 3 credit hours
Seminar courses
total 3, diverse and current topics
Start of research project
Comprehensive Exam
Written exam (June) and write and defend
NIH-style research proposal
Year 3-5
Research full-time
under guidance of Research Advisor with
annual progress review by full Ph.D. committee
Research seminars
Write and defend Dissertation
